Explaining Neuromancer

Our Digital Archaeology group decided to create a gif set.  Four out of the five members had been a part of the  gif module, and thus had a fair amount of experience making gifs.  The goal was to use repetitive visual imagery in a creative way to express some of the main aspects and themes of the book.  We used clips from existing media to allow viewers to compare these newly presented ideas to familiar ones.  For example, we used cowboy imagery to depict Case, visually describing some of his major character traits (reserved, effective, dark past).  We also used visual imagery to illustrate one of the most famous lines in the book: “The sky above the port was the color of television, tuned to a dead channel.”  Such comparisons and visualizations were also used to depict the novel’s coverage of artificial intelligence, cyberspace, and other concepts.  By using these comparisons and visualizations, hopefully viewers can have a better idea of what topics, ideas, and places are depicted in Neuromancer, by allowing them to reference these aspects to known ones.
